Output 6469f24ed96218fe6b0194444f5f099eaaf357141048e4e47afe8b82094f5dd6:2

value
746583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fab4447cda0ae3aad22a19c5069b865ec5d24808 OP_EQUAL
address
3QYcoi56Z3StHBNygytej9eBbP1oFhBKQY
transaction
6469f24ed96218fe6b0194444f5f099eaaf357141048e4e47afe8b82094f5dd6